Does anybody know this motherboard well? ive just installed one and im trying to figure out how i can control my case fans using speedfan?

According to the spec this mobo has 3 fan headers that can be variable output. Ive got a cooler master cosmos 1000 case which also has the optional hard drive bracket installed. The fans i use are Scythe gentle typhoons 1850rpm's (2 top case, 1 rear, 1 on bottom bringing air in firing at mobo, and 1 on the hard drive bracket. 5 fans total)

After some trial and error I have got 2 of the fan headers (the pwm 4 pin) to have variable output and as a result i have connected my top 2 case fans to one of those (cpu header), and the rear and bottom fan to the other. I have connected my noctua nh-p12 fan to one of the system headers running 100% all the time.

That still leaves the fan on the hard drives to be variable, but i have that connected to the pwr fan header which is 100% all the time though i have one of those connectors, is it LNDA or something? that you get with noctuas to reduce speed which is not ideal as i'd like to be able to control it in speedfan.

I've tried all the other fan headers and adjusting settings in speedfan etc but i can't figure out which is the 3rd fan header that can be variable output? Is there a bios update needed to enable the other fan header? ive updated to F3 by the way. Also running 2 of those fans on 1 header should be ok shouldn't it? i believe they draw 1w each at full output but i have them set at 60% most the time otherwise they do my head in after a while lol.....
